I'd stay away from it mate. Sounds like a copy to me. I've imported a few M3's to the UK and you take your German logbook and thy copy what's on there. I really cant see how they can put a 320 on the logbook if the car is a M3. Also ask yourself who in their right mind would sell a M3 for £2500 :eek:

I'd agree it sounds well dodgy situation... but,

The dvla / importers are notorisouly crap with V5s on imports. When i imported my nissan it came through as a toyota despite filling out all the forms myself (dvla), i also had a mate with a 300zx which they registered as 'nissan 2-door' (lazy importer) so don't make that the only thing you decide on.
